HR 3866 · 99th Congress · Commerce

A bill providing permanent authority to allow not-for-profit organizations operated in the interest of handicapped individuals to receive procurement grants and contracts under the Small Business Act.

Introduced 1985-12-05· Sponsored by Rep. Mrazek, Robert J. [D-NY-3]· House

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Amends the Small Business Act to make permanent the authority of the Small Business Administration to award Federal contracts to not-for-profit organizations that are operated in the interest of handicapped individuals.…
